]> git.ipfire.org Git - thirdparty/systemd.git/commitdiff
hwdb: Add key mappings for Logitech MX5500 keyboard
authorHans de Goede <hdegoede@redhat.com>
Sun, 28 Apr 2019 19:21:00 +0000 (21:21 +0200)
committerHans de Goede <hdegoede@redhat.com>
Mon, 29 Apr 2019 15:29:08 +0000 (17:29 +0200)
Add support for various custom key-codes emitted by the Logitech MX5500
keyboard, both when attached through its Bluetooth-receiver in USB-HID
proxy mode; and when connected as a Bluetooth device.

hwdb/60-keyboard.hwdb

index 93cf4aa99858949fb09600032b46c9bfcd212dbd..4f1b42bd04b69dacb214e5b5e5983152dd88b79a 100644 (file)
@@ -974,6 +974,17 @@ evdev:input:b0005v046DpB305*
  KEYBOARD_KEY_c103a=prog3      # Smartkey C → XF86Launch3
  KEYBOARD_KEY_c103b=prog4      # Smartkey D → XF86Launch4
 
+# MX5500 keyboard (HID proxy mode and bluetooth matches)
+evdev:input:b0003v046DpB30B*
+evdev:input:b0005v046DpB30B*
+ KEYBOARD_KEY_c0183=media      # HUT says consumer control configuration, kbd says Media Center
+ KEYBOARD_KEY_c100e=images      # Camera icon, "Photo Gallery"
+ KEYBOARD_KEY_c100f=config      # Window with gear icon
+ KEYBOARD_KEY_c1038=prog1      # Smartkey A → XF86Launch1
+ KEYBOARD_KEY_c1039=prog2      # Smartkey B → XF86Launch2
+ KEYBOARD_KEY_c103a=prog3      # Smartkey C → XF86Launch3
+ KEYBOARD_KEY_c103b=prog4      # Smartkey D → XF86Launch4
+
 # iTouch
 evdev:input:b0003v046DpC308*
  KEYBOARD_KEY_90001=shop                                # Shopping